Birdfinding.info <\/em><\/strong>\u21d2<\/em><\/strong>\u00a0 Among the most widely known of all birds, trickster demigod of various myths, icon of the British monarchy and the Baltimore football team, and the titular object of one of the world\u2019s most popular poems.\u00a0 Common in many parts of its extensive range, mostly in desolate landscapes, but uncommon or absent from much of western Europe, eastern Asia, and the eastern U.S.\u00a0 Regions where it is generally common include Alaska, Canada, the western U.S. (see Breeding Bird Survey Abundance Map<\/em><\/strong> in Notes<\/u><\/strong> below), Mexico, the Iberian Peninsula, heathlands of the British Isles, Scandinavia, and mountainous portions of central and eastern Europe.<\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\t\t

The Northern Hemisphere,<\/strong> in various open and semiopen, but mostly barren and rocky habitats, including arctic tundra, mountains, coastal cliffs, and deserts.<\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\t\t

In Eurasia, widespread from the arctic south to the Canary Islands, North Africa (Morocco to Egypt), Jordan, central Iraq, southwestern Iran, western India, the Himalayas, central China, Sakhalin, Kamchatka, and the Kurile Islands.\u00a0 Rare in winter to Hokkaido.<\/p>

In the Americas, widespread throughout Alaska and Canada south in the west through the U.S. and Mexico to Nicaragua, and south in the east to the Great Lakes, New England, and in the Appalachians to northern Georgia.<\/p>

An individual that strayed to Kure Island in Hawaii\u2019s Northwest Chain (February 12 \u2013 March 21, 2014) appeared large and large-billed, indicating that it likely originated from Asia.<\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t<\/section>\n\t\t\t\t

Identification<\/strong><\/span><\/p>

A large, all-black crow with a massive bill.\u00a0 The largest passerine, up to 70 cm in length and 1.5 m in wingspan.<\/p>

Apart from size, it can often be distinguished from most similar crows by its flight silhouette: a long, somewhat wedge-shaped tail, and proportionately long, thin wings that it often holds bent at the wrist.<\/p>

The bill generally appears longer, and often larger overall, than the head.\u00a0 There is some variation, as European populations seem to have larger, deeper bills than North Americans.<\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t

Immatures have brownish tones over a variable extent of their plumage, most consistently on the head, neck, and body.<\/p>\t\t\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t<\/div>\n\t\t\t\t
